在Linux系统中,查看触发器(Trigger)日志的方法取决于触发器的类型和配置。以下是一些常见的方法:
-
系统日志:
- 如果触发器是系统级的,例如cron任务,可以查看
/var/log/syslog
或/var/log/messages
文件。 - 使用
grep
命令搜索相关关键词,例如:grep "cron" /var/log/syslog
- 如果触发器是系统级的,例如cron任务,可以查看
-
应用日志:
- 如果触发器是某个应用程序的一部分,通常该应用程序会有自己的日志文件。
- 查看应用程序的配置文件,找到日志文件的路径,然后使用
cat
、less
或tail
命令查看日志内容。
-
数据库触发器:
- 如果触发器是数据库级别的,例如MySQL或PostgreSQL,可以查看相应数据库的日志文件。
- 对于MySQL,可以使用
SHOW VARIABLES LIKE 'general_log';
命令启用通用查询日志,然后查看日志文件。 - 对于PostgreSQL,可以查看
postgresql.conf
文件中的log_statement
和log_connections
等参数,然后查看日志文件。
-
自定义脚本:
- 如果触发器是通过自定义脚本实现的,可以查看脚本本身的日志输出。
- 脚本通常会将日志输出到标准输出(stdout)或标准错误(stderr),可以使用
./script.sh 2>&1 | tee script.log
命令将输出同时显示在终端并保存到日志文件中。
-
使用日志管理工具:
- 有些系统或应用程序可能使用了日志管理工具,如
logrotate
、rsyslog
或fluentd
等。 - 查看这些工具的配置文件和日志文件,以获取触发器的日志信息。
- 有些系统或应用程序可能使用了日志管理工具,如
总之,查看Linux触发器日志的方法取决于触发器的类型和配置。通常,可以通过查看系统日志、应用日志、数据库日志或自定义脚本的输出来获取相关信息。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/1319287.html